Planning Your Medical Trip to Korea
Korea welcomes hundreds of thousands of medical tourists each year. Heres everything you need to know to plan your trip.
Visa Requirements
Most tourists can enter Korea visa-free for 30-90 days depending on nationality. For longer stays or medical treatment:
- C-3-3 Medical Tourism Visa: For treatments up to 90 days
- G-1-10 Medical Treatment Visa: For extended treatments

Gangnam District
Most cosmetic clinics are concentrated in Gangnam. Key areas include:
- Gangnam Station area
- Sinnonhyeon
- Apgujeong Rodeo Street
